Sugar-Free Chocolate Chips. I prefer using a dark chocolate variety for a deeper flavor. These provide the rich, fudgy base and the necessary sweetness without the sugar.
Creamy Peanut Butter (or Almond Butter). Make sure to use the "no sugar added" kind. This acts as the binder, giving the cookies their signature chewy, "caramel-like" texture.
Protein Crisps or Crushed Nuts. These are the "crunch" in Star Crunch. They provide that essential airy snap that makes these cookies so fun to eat.
Coconut Oil. A little goes a long way in creating a smooth, glossy chocolate coating. It also helps the cookies firm up quickly in the refrigerator.
Vanilla Extract. A splash of high-quality vanilla rounds out the chocolate flavors. It adds that "bakery-fresh" aroma even though there’s no oven involved.
Store these cookies in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 10 days. For longer storage, you can keep them in the freezer for up to 3 months. Since they contain coconut oil and chocolate, they will soften at room temperature, so it’s best to keep them chilled until you’re ready to enjoy them.

Storage: Always keep these in the fridge; they will melt if left on the counter in a warm room.
Allergy Note: Contains peanuts; substitute with almond butter or sunbutter if necessary.
Flavor Boost: Add a teaspoon of instant coffee powder to the chocolate while melting to intensify the cocoa flavor.
